Sprinter Van Transfers to Newark Liberty International Airport from Elizabeth
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) sits roughly 1.5 miles from downtown Elizabeth — close enough that groups often assume the trip is simple, and then hit the I-95 on-ramp backup at the wrong hour. Terminal A, Terminal B, and Terminal C each have separate commercial vehicle drop-off and pickup zones, and the approach from Elizabeth typically runs via North Avenue to the Newark Airport Connector. At EWR, a van can unload passengers and bags at the curb outside the correct terminal, but terminal curbsides are for active loading only; a transportation provider waiting for arriving passengers must use the free Cell Phone Lot, located less than five minutes from all terminals with more than 100 spaces.
The airport's authorized van and shuttle guidance directs booked passengers to the ground transportation pickup area, so confirm the meeting point with the operator instead of sending the group to an arbitrary arrivals curb. Rideshare pickup at EWR is consolidated at designated areas — including Terminal C Garage Floor 3 — which means your group assembles first, then calls. An Elizabeth airport sprinter van drops your group curbside at departures and picks up at arrivals without anyone splitting into separate cars.
Sprinter Van Service to John F. Kennedy International Airport from Elizabeth
JFK is approximately 35 miles from Elizabeth — a distance that looks manageable on a map and routinely turns into a 75-minute crawl via the New Jersey Turnpike and the Van Wyck Expressway during peak travel windows. Groups heading to international departures at Terminal 4, or domestic flights at Terminals 1 and 5, need a vehicle that can absorb checked bags and keep everyone on the same schedule. A sprinter van rental from Elizabeth to JFK handles that: rear luggage storage keeps bags out of laps, and the group lands at departures together instead of filtering in across three separate rideshares.
For the return trip, JFK's terminal curbs are for active pickup and drop-off only, and the airport's free wait lot near Lefferts Boulevard connects to the terminals by an approximately eight-minute AirTrain ride, giving the transportation provider somewhere legal to stage while the group collects its bags. Construction has also moved for-hire vehicle and car-service pickups for Terminals 5 and 7 to the Howard Beach AirTrain Station pickup lot, so do not promise a curbside meeting point for those terminals. The official JFK ground transportation page has current commercial vehicle pickup and drop-off details by terminal.

How close is Elizabeth, New Jersey to Newark Liberty International Airport?
Newark Liberty International Airport (EWR) is approximately 1.5 miles from downtown Elizabeth — a short distance, but one that can stretch to 20 or 30 minutes during peak morning and evening traffic on I-95 and the airport connector. For groups with checked luggage and a firm departure window, a pre-arranged sprinter van transfer from Elizabeth to EWR removes the timing uncertainty entirely. EWR allows unloading at the curb outside each terminal, but arriving pickups cannot wait there; the transportation provider must stage in the free Cell Phone Lot until the group and bags are ready.
Check the official EWR ground transportation page for current commercial vehicle drop-off zones by terminal before your travel date.
Which terminal at Newark Liberty does my sprinter van drop off at?
Newark Liberty has three terminals — A, B, and C — each with its own departures curb and commercial vehicle approach. Terminal A serves domestic and international departures and arrivals for carriers including American and JetBlue; Terminal B handles many international carriers; United operates across Terminals A, B, and C rather than using Terminal B as a standalone primary hub. Confirm your airline's terminal assignment before your travel date, and share it with your booking so the vehicle is staged at the correct curb.
The official EWR airline directory lists the current terminal and check-in level for each carrier.
Can a sprinter van transfer from Elizabeth to JFK or LaGuardia?
Yes. Operators in the Elizabethsprintervanrental.com network serve JFK (approximately 35 miles from Elizabeth via the Turnpike and Van Wyck) and LaGuardia (roughly 25 miles via the Turnpike and Grand Central Parkway). Both routes are subject to significant peak-hour congestion, so groups with early or late flights benefit most from a pre-arranged sprinter van — the transfer is confirmed before the trip, not hailed at the curb.
At LaGuardia, private van and car-service pickups use different terminal locations: Terminal A is across the street, Terminal B is Level 2 of the parking garage, and Terminal C uses the arrivals inner lane; the official LGA van-service page lists those meeting points. Can a sprinter van handle the transfer from Newark Airport to Cape Liberty Cruise Port in Bayonne?
Cape Liberty Cruise Port is at 4 Port Terminal Boulevard, Bayonne, NJ 07002-5038, not 14 Port Terminal Boulevard, and sits roughly 8 miles from Newark Liberty, making it a natural second leg for cruise groups flying into EWR before embarkation. From EWR, the official route follows signs to the NJ Turnpike, Exit 14A, Route 440 South, and Port Terminal Boulevard before the port guard gate; putting that route in the itinerary helps the transportation provider reach the correct secured entrance. A sprinter van handles the airport-to-port transfer directly — bags stay in the rear storage compartment and the group arrives at the terminal curbside without a taxi queue or a luggage carousel stop in between.
For Elizabeth airport sprinter van bookings that include a cruise port drop-off, note the itinerary on your quote request so the operator can stage the vehicle appropriately. Cruise passengers who are driving separately can use the port's adjacent parking facility at $35 per day; the garage height limit is 7 feet 4 inches, with an open lot for taller vehicles, according to the official Cape Liberty directions and parking page.
